However, the trouble it has been taking Ubuntu to launch its Core Desktop since its announcement, definitely suggests that building an OS around a more complete (and complex) package manager poses its own set of challenges[1]. Contrast that to Fedora and openSUSE, both of which were able to launch their respective atomic distros for Desktop Linux in a more timely fashion.
I think you’re making a category error. If Snap chooses to replace your complete OS, then it makes sense to get rid of any limitations. Because that’s in scope of its intended design. Flatpak, from my understanding, simply tries to become for Desktop Linux what the App Store and Google Play are for iOS and Android respectively. Hence, it doesn’t make much sense to blame it for what is out of its scope. Similarly to how it wouldn’t make any sense to scold VLC because it doesn’t play your Windows games. Here, I explicitly named Flatpak, but note that this principle applies to basically any other alternative package manager we (tend to) find on atomic distros.
